目前建議還是不要學(xué)習(xí)Vb.net了 如果你要是初學(xué)可以了解了解 因?yàn)閂b.net上手很快 而且.net概念相同 原本vb.net和C#差距不大 只不過(guò)現(xiàn)在asp.net盛行 且多處C#沒(méi)有用vb做的(其實(shí)vb也可以做)很多項(xiàng)目原本就是C# 你用Vb會(huì)受到排擠 因?yàn)榇a不融合的問(wèn)題 Vc就不要搞了 說(shuō)實(shí)話你要是為了開發(fā)底層倒是可以 不開放底層建議用c# 微軟主打產(chǎn)品 后續(xù)還會(huì)得到微軟公司的支持
成都創(chuàng)新互聯(lián)專注于洛扎網(wǎng)站建設(shè)服務(wù)及定制,我們擁有豐富的企業(yè)做網(wǎng)站經(jīng)驗(yàn)。 熱誠(chéng)為您提供洛扎營(yíng)銷型網(wǎng)站建設(shè),洛扎網(wǎng)站制作、洛扎網(wǎng)頁(yè)設(shè)計(jì)、洛扎網(wǎng)站官網(wǎng)定制、成都小程序開發(fā)服務(wù),打造洛扎網(wǎng)絡(luò)公司原創(chuàng)品牌,更為您提供洛扎網(wǎng)站排名全網(wǎng)營(yíng)銷落地服務(wù)。
VB與VB.net嚴(yán)格上來(lái)說(shuō)還是同一種語(yǔ)言,因?yàn)関b.net可以將VB6.0以前版本的源代碼進(jìn)行轉(zhuǎn)換,區(qū)別他們的根本在于VB.net用于微軟全新的.net框架,如果你編譯了一個(gè)Vb.net的程序在沒(méi)有裝.net框架的環(huán)境下是運(yùn)行不了的,VB6.0編譯生成的是win32位應(yīng)用程序,他可以適合于目前所有的操作系統(tǒng),但是他是微軟98年的產(chǎn)品,所以到目前已經(jīng)很老了,和VC++6.0是同一時(shí)代的產(chǎn)品,目前VB的最新版本是VB.net2008,語(yǔ)法和VB6.0有出入,但是不大,加入了很多的新元素,如繼承。。windows不可能不支持VB,因?yàn)閂B是微軟自己開發(fā)的語(yǔ)言!
VC++是微軟最有力的開發(fā)環(huán)境,是人們對(duì)Microsoft visual C++ 公認(rèn)的簡(jiǎn)稱,除了VC++之外還有C++ builder 、Dev C++ 等眾多C++語(yǔ)言編譯器,說(shuō)白了VC++只是一種編譯器,是支持C++語(yǔ)言的編譯器,而C++是大名鼎鼎的C語(yǔ)言的擴(kuò)充,是在C語(yǔ)言的基礎(chǔ)上加入了類等眾多新元素,故而也被稱為“帶類的C”
VC#同樣是微軟的力作,他的主持開發(fā)者是.net框架和著名的delphi語(yǔ)言之父--Anders,VC#的語(yǔ)法和VB有些接近,但他們完全不同的語(yǔ)言,VC#和VC++沒(méi)有什么關(guān)聯(lián),如果非要說(shuō)他們有關(guān)聯(lián)的話,那相信所有的面向?qū)ο笳Z(yǔ)言都有關(guān)聯(lián),因?yàn)樗麄兌际敲嫦驅(qū)ο?,從類開始繼承。。。
他們之間關(guān)系最為密切的就是VB與VB.net至于 VC++與 VC#,沒(méi)有什么關(guān)系
最后說(shuō)一下,目前的殺毒軟件大部分用的是VC++編寫的,像卡巴,江民,也有用C++ builder編寫的像熊貓殺毒軟件,當(dāng)然病毒也有例子,機(jī)器狗用的VC++編譯,熊貓燒香用的是Delphi,搞數(shù)據(jù)庫(kù)編程VB和delphi也都是不錯(cuò)的選擇!如果你想學(xué)好編程語(yǔ)言最好刻苦的系統(tǒng)的學(xué)習(xí)一下C++語(yǔ)言程序設(shè)計(jì),把他學(xué)會(huì)了,則java 學(xué)起來(lái)就會(huì)很容易,VB就自然更不用說(shuō)了 ,推薦你用Visual C++ ,會(huì)VC++的人很多,但精通的沒(méi)有幾個(gè),祝你成功!
1. .net是微軟的語(yǔ)言架構(gòu),是面向?qū)ο蟮耐泄苷Z(yǔ)言;VS是Visual Studio的縮寫,是微軟的集成開發(fā)環(huán)境,通過(guò)它可以設(shè)計(jì),開發(fā)和調(diào)試微軟平臺(tái)的程序,其中包括.net,也包括不是.net的程序;VC是Visual C的縮寫,是微軟版本的C語(yǔ)言,用來(lái)開發(fā)桌面應(yīng)用,不能做網(wǎng)站;VB.NET是.net中的一種語(yǔ)言,和原來(lái)的VB完全不同,可以用來(lái)開發(fā)桌面和網(wǎng)站,VB.net的開發(fā)環(huán)境是VS.net(目前最高版本是vs2008)。
2. 做網(wǎng)站的話,需要安裝VS(建議VS2008,因?yàn)楦訌?qiáng)大),如果用SQL Server的話需要安裝SQL Server(建議SQL2008,因?yàn)樾阅芨茫?/p>
3. VS2005和VS2008大小差不多,完全安裝4G左右,最小安裝1G左右
4. 如果使用數(shù)據(jù)庫(kù)建議用2008因?yàn)?000馬上就要停止技術(shù)支持了。
vb和vb.net的區(qū)別是,VB.NET比較新
以后的WINDOWS不再支持VB了
VC一般是做應(yīng)用程序,游戲
VC#可以說(shuō)是萬(wàn)能,什么都能做
VC就是VC++